现代应用程序监视解决方案的关键功能

发布于:2021-01-07 09:59:24

0

97

0

devops 应用程序 监控

理想的解决方案是中央监视方法,该方法可以在单个控制台中提供对多个平台的监视。使用全面,统一的监视方法,可以显着提高应用程序的效率。本文研究了现代应用程序监视解决方案应具备的功能。

ITIC最近的一项调查显示,一小时的停机时间可能使企业蒙受的损失从100,000美元到超过500万美元不等,具体取决于组织的规模。根据停机时间的长短和服务的重要性,这些数字可能会更高。不用说,这些数字仅增强了IT基础架构监视作为避免完全停机的长期IT管理策略的重要性。

当您的服务中断或最终用户体验不佳时,收入将直接受到影响。响应时间短的商业网站或查询执行差的数据库可能会导致潜在客户和收入的大量损失。这使得维持连续的应用程序正常运行时间和提供积极的用户体验成为IT管理员的重要目标。对于Facebook和亚马逊而言,代价高昂的停电事件是组织的明显警告信号,即停机可能导致收入损失和客户不满。

执行脚本和运行查询以监视性能指标是过时的做法。随着组织继续以数字方式发展,他们面临着不可避免的挑战,即迅速适应和学习不断发展的技术的细微差别。越来越多地采用云服务导致混合基础架构的使用增加。但是这些混合环境给IT人员带来了一些挑战。他们需要一种动态监控方法,该方法可以通过打破IT孤岛,合并IT运营以及开发软件来简化数字转换来提高生产力。

熟悉的格言是“您无法管理无法衡量的事情”,这意味着如果未定义和跟踪成功,您将无法知道成功的秘诀。同样的逻辑也可以应用于您的IT策略。在不衡量应用程序性能的情况下,您将不知道什么在起作用,什么不起作用。但是,为了做到这一点,端到端可见性至关重要。

借助IT基础架构中多个互连的多协议接触点,手动数据收集以及更重要的是数据关联可能非常繁琐。这通常导致使用多个监视解决方案。但是,为了有效地收集和关联所有可用数据,收集数据的解决方案需要能够彼此紧密集成,并提供跨多个平台的故障排除功能。如果IT团队必须利用单独的解决方案并浏览不同的用户界面来完成其日常任务,那么他们最终将浪费大量时间来解决这些问题以节省成本。

理想的解决方案是中央监视方法,该方法可以在单个控制台中提供对多个平台的监视。

使用全面,统一的监视方法,可以显着提高应用程序的效率。您的统一监视解决方案应该能够:

利用机器学习进行预测分析

尽管传统的阈值配置技术可以警告性能问题,但使用人工智能(AI)功能实现事件关联和问题诊断的解决方案可以显着减少故障排除时间。全面监视解决方案中的AI不仅应促进自动化应用程序发现和依赖关系映射,而且还应在主动诊断异常并确定其优先级之后建议可能的补救措施。

优化网站的最终用户体验

用户很快就会放弃加载时间很短的网站,这说明了网站速度和监控时间对企业如此重要的原因。您网站的缺陷将直接影响收入。想象一下,当最终用户尝试付款或提供所需的用户详细信息时,您的应用程序或网页出现停机;这些用户中的许多用户仅会导航到竞争对手的网站,而不用等待您的网站完成加载。通过查看网页大小(HTML,CSS,图像等)以及事务详细信息(例如域名系统(DNS)查找时间,响应时间,网络延迟等),您可以准确地找到问题所在并快速解决提供最佳的最终用户体验。

促进团队内部的协作

DevOps术语是软件开发和IT运营的结合。例如,DevOps团队常常不得不筛选代码行以检测和解决性能问题。尽管开发团队可以找到并修复在应用程序开发过程中会造成问题的代码错误,但测试团队必须在将其部署到生产环境后不断监视应用程序的性能,以检测可能导致停机的异常情况。

理想的应用程序监视解决方案不仅应收集可用性和正常运行时间,还应收集更多信息。它应该能够收集事务和数据库调用的跟踪,并查明任何错误代码或慢查询。因此,虽然该解决方案可以帮助您的测试团队更快地诊断问题,但是它提供的见解可以帮助开发团队制定解决方案。这些见解还可以用来测试第三方代码对应用程序的影响或任何新功能在正式启动之前的性能。更好的协作意味着更少的性能问题和更快的应用交付。

显示见识以供将来计划

容量规划是所有IT设置中的常规活动。服务器和应用程序可能会因处理的巨大负载和处理的大量事务而变得超载并崩溃。有关过度使用和未充分使用的服务器的分析详细信息以及性能属性的历史趋势对于计划负载分配和容量升级至关重要。

对于大多数组织而言,适应不断变化的趋势非常困难,并且通常取决于采用新技术。在过去的十年中,云服务的使用激增,这说明变化(尤其是技术变化)始终是不变的。

虽然遗留应用程序可能会存在一段时间,但组织应该摆脱传统的监视方法,并为自己配备有洞察力的集中监视方法,以诊断物理,虚拟和云基础架构中的关键性能问题。从云托管的站点到数据中心的服务器,有效监控所有内容的组织将能够以最少的停机时间提供无缝的用户体验,从而使财务绩效得到改善。